System.ArgumentOutOfRangeException: 索引和长度必须引用该字符串内的位置。 参数名: length 在 System.String.Substring(Int32 startIndex, Int32 length) 在 zhuanliShow.Bind() 基于密码学的区块链终端设备控制方法及系统技术方案_技高网

基于密码学的区块链终端设备控制方法及系统技术方案

技术编号:40666932 阅读:4 留言:0更新日期:2024-03-18 19:01
本发明专利技术公开了基于密码学的区块链终端设备控制方法及系统,涉及区块链技术领域,所述方法包括:对设备控制请求信息进行多维加密分析,基于得到的终端设备访问加密参数获取包括主私钥和设备验证密码在内的密码学凭证,并将其导入区块链终端设备中,通过主私钥转换生成主公钥,以及基于设备验证密码对主私钥进行对称加密,生成待匹配主私钥密文;进而基于主公钥对待匹配主私钥密文进行解密,得到待匹配主私钥与主公钥进行配对,根据配对结果获取设备身份验证信息,进而以此对所述区块链终端设备进行操作控制。达到确保设备控制安全性和数据完整性,同时提高设备控制的高效性和便利性,进而确保区块链技术的可靠性和安全性的技术效果。

【技术实现步骤摘要】

本专利技术涉及区块链,尤其涉及基于密码学的区块链终端设备控制方法及系统


技术介绍

1、随着科技的飞速发展,区块链技术已经逐渐渗透到各个领域,从金融交易到供应链管理,从数字身份验证到医疗保健记录。而区块链终端设备控制和操作则是区块链安全隐患中一个不容忽视的问题,因此,随着区块链技术的广泛应用,确保区块链终端设备的安全性和可靠性变得至关重要。然而,现有区块链终端设备控制存在未经授权的访问、数据泄露、篡改等风险,严重影响了区块链技术的可靠性和安全性。


技术实现思路

1、本申请通过提供基于密码学的区块链终端设备控制方法及系统,解决了现有技术区块链终端设备控制存在风险,导致严重影响区块链技术的可靠性和安全性的技术问题,达到利用密码学凭证实现对区块链终端设备的有效控制和操作,确保设备控制安全性和数据完整性,同时提高设备控制的高效性和便利性,进而确保区块链技术的可靠性和安全性的技术效果。

2、鉴于上述问题,本专利技术提供了基于密码学的区块链终端设备控制方法及系统。

3、第一方面,本申请提供了基于密码学的区块链终端设备控制方法,所述方法包括:获取目标访问用户的设备控制请求信息,对所述设备控制请求信息进行多维加密分析,得到终端设备访问加密参数;根据所述终端设备访问加密参数获取密码学凭证,所述密码学凭证包括主私钥和设备验证密码;在区块链终端设备中导入所述主私钥和设备验证密码,并通过所述主私钥转换生成主公钥,同时基于所述设备验证密码对所述主私钥进行对称加密,生成待匹配主私钥密文进行存储;连接云端服务器,将所述主公钥和所述设备验证密码传输至所述云端服务器进行存储;所述目标访问用户在所述区块链终端设备上输入待验证密码,并通过所述待验证密码对所述待匹配主私钥密文进行对称解密,得到待匹配主私钥;将所述待匹配主私钥与所述主公钥进行配对,根据配对结果获取设备身份验证信息,并基于所述设备身份验证信息对所述区块链终端设备进行操作控制。

4、另一方面,本申请还提供了基于密码学的区块链终端设备控制系统,所述系统包括:多维加密分析模块,用于获取目标访问用户的设备控制请求信息,对所述设备控制请求信息进行多维加密分析,得到终端设备访问加密参数;密码学凭证获取模块,用于根据所述终端设备访问加密参数获取密码学凭证,所述密码学凭证包括主私钥和设备验证密码;主公钥生成模块,用于在区块链终端设备中导入所述主私钥和设备验证密码,并通过所述主私钥转换生成主公钥,同时基于所述设备验证密码对所述主私钥进行对称加密,生成待匹配主私钥密文进行存储;云端服务器存储模块,用于连接云端服务器,将所述主公钥和所述设备验证密码传输至所述云端服务器进行存储;待匹配主私钥获得模块,用于所述目标访问用户在所述区块链终端设备上输入待验证密码,并通过所述待验证密码对所述待匹配主私钥密文进行对称解密,得到待匹配主私钥;设备操作控制模块,用于将所述待匹配主私钥与所述主公钥进行配对,根据配对结果获取设备身份验证信息,并基于所述设备身份验证信息对所述区块链终端设备进行操作控制。

5、第三方面,本申请提供了一种电子设备,包括总线、收发器、存储器、处理器及存储在所述存储器上并可在所述处理器上运行的计算机程序,所述收发器、所述存储器和所述处理器通过所述总线相连,所述计算机程序被所述处理器执行时实现上述任意一项所述方法中的步骤。

6、第四方面,本申请还提供了一种计算机可读存储介质,其上存储有计算机程序,所述计算机程序被处理器执行时实现上述任意一项所述方法中的步骤。

7、本申请中提供的一个或多个技术方案,至少具有如下技术效果或优点:

8、由于采用了对目标访问用户的设备控制请求信息进行多维加密分析,得到终端设备访问加密参数获取密码学凭证,所述密码学凭证包括主私钥和设备验证密码,在区块链终端设备中导入所述主私钥和设备验证密码,并通过所述主私钥转换生成主公钥,同时基于所述设备验证密码对所述主私钥进行对称加密,生成待匹配主私钥密文进行存储,再将所述主公钥和所述设备验证密码传输至云端服务器进行存储,在所述区块链终端设备上输入待验证密码,并通过所述待验证密码对所述待匹配主私钥密文进行对称解密,得到待匹配主私钥;将所述待匹配主私钥与所述主公钥进行配对,根据配对结果获取设备身份验证信息,进而以此对所述区块链终端设备进行操作控制的技术方案。进而达到利用密码学凭证实现对区块链终端设备的有效控制和操作,确保设备控制安全性和数据完整性,同时提高设备控制的高效性和便利性,进而确保区块链技术的可靠性和安全性的技术效果。

9、上述说明仅是本申请技术方案的概述,为了能够更清楚了解本申请的技术手段,而可依照说明书的内容予以实施,并且为了让本申请的上述和其它目的、特征和优点能够更明显易懂,以下特举本申请的具体实施方式。

本文档来自技高网...

【技术保护点】

1.基于密码学的区块链终端设备控制方法,其特征在于,所述方法包括:

2.如权利要求1所述的方法,其特征在于,所述得到终端设备访问加密参数,包括:

3.如权利要求1所述的方法,其特征在于,所述对所述设备控制请求信息进行多维加密分析之前,包括:

4.如权利要求1所述的方法,其特征在于,获取所述设备验证密码,包括:

5.如权利要求4所述的方法,其特征在于,所述确定终端设备加密参数编码信息,包括:

6.如权利要求1所述的方法,其特征在于,所述将所述主公钥和所述设备验证密码传输至所述云端服务器进行存储,包括:

7.如权利要求6所述的方法,其特征在于,所述基于所述传输身份认证指令进行验证,包括:

8.基于密码学的区块链终端设备控制系统,其特征在于,所述系统包括:

9.一种电子设备,包括总线、收发器、存储器、处理器及存储在所述存储器上并可在所述处理器上运行的计算机程序,所述收发器、所述存储器和所述处理器通过所述总线相连,其特征在于,所述计算机程序被所述处理器执行时实现如权利要求1-7中任一项所述的基于密码学的区块链终端设备控制方法中的步骤。

10.一种计算机可读存储介质,其上存储有计算机程序,其特征在于,所述计算机程序被处理器执行时实现如权利要求1-7中任一项所述的基于密码学的区块链终端设备控制方法中的步骤。

...

【技术特征摘要】

1.基于密码学的区块链终端设备控制方法,其特征在于,所述方法包括:

2.如权利要求1所述的方法,其特征在于,所述得到终端设备访问加密参数,包括:

3.如权利要求1所述的方法,其特征在于,所述对所述设备控制请求信息进行多维加密分析之前,包括:

4.如权利要求1所述的方法,其特征在于,获取所述设备验证密码,包括:

5.如权利要求4所述的方法,其特征在于,所述确定终端设备加密参数编码信息,包括:

6.如权利要求1所述的方法,其特征在于,所述将所述主公钥和所述设备验证密码传输至所述云端服务器进行存储,包括:

7.如权利要求6所述的方法,其特...

【专利技术属性】
技术研发人员:马平徐兵兰春嘉王磊
申请(专利权)人:上海零数众合信息科技有限公司
类型:发明
国别省市:

网友询问留言 已有0条评论
  • 还没有人留言评论。发表了对其他浏览者有用的留言会获得科技券。

1